1. The Rock Cycle: Nature’s Recycling System
At the heart of geology lies the rock cycle—a continuous process that transforms rocks
from one type to another over time. Understanding this cycle demystifies many geological
phenomena. Rocks can be igneous (formed from cooled magma), sedimentary (formed by
compaction of sediments), or metamorphic (altered by heat and pressure). Knowing how
these rocks change helps you make sense of landscapes and Earth’s history.
2. Plate Tectonics: The Engine Behind Earth’s Movements
Plate tectonics explains how Earth’s outer shell is divided into moving plates. These plates
collide, pull apart, or slide past each other, causing earthquakes, volcanic eruptions, and
mountain-building events. Grasping this concept is simpler than it sounds when you think
of the Earth as a giant jigsaw puzzle in constant motion. This understanding is crucial for
interpreting geological maps and predicting natural events.
3. Fossils and Geological Time
Fossils provide a window into Earth’s past life and environments. Learning about fossil
formation and geological time scales puts Earth’s vast history into perspective. When you
realize that rocks can be millions or even billions of years old, and that fossils reveal
ancient ecosystems, geology becomes a storybook of life itself.

Natural Resource Management
Geologists help locate and manage natural resources like minerals, oil, and groundwater.
Knowing about rock formations and Earth processes ensures sustainable use of these
resources, which are essential for modern life.
Environmental Protection and Hazard Mitigation
Geology plays a key role in assessing natural hazards such as landslides, earthquakes,
and volcanic eruptions. Understanding these risks helps communities prepare and protect
themselves. This practical side of geology shows its importance beyond textbooks.
Building and Infrastructure
When constructing buildings, bridges, or roads, knowledge of the ground conditions is
critical. Geology informs engineers about soil stability and rock strength, preventing costly
and dangerous mistakes.
